This film takes us to the Buddhist monasteries in the Mount Everest region of Nepal where Sherpas and Tibetans preserve a unique way of life and vision of the world. The Lord of Dance is Garwang Thukjay Chenpo, a form of Chenrezig, and the Mani Rimdu is the major religious festival of Everest region. During three weeks of ancient and secret ceremonies, the monks of Thupten Choeling and Chowang become Lord of Dance, and with compassion and power of gods, undertake heroic tasks.
